Exam Structure and Domain Weighting
Before diving into content, it helps to understand how PSI actually builds the South Carolina Residential Specialty Contractor Electrical Exam (SC-RSC-EL). This is the state-specific Residential Electrical trade exam administered through PSI Services LLC on behalf of the South Carolina Residential Builders Commission, part of the Department of Labor, Licensing and Regulation (LLR). It is distinct from the NASCLA electrical examination alternative and from any commercial electrical credential - this guide covers only the PSI state-specific trade exam that leads to the Residential Electrician (RBE) license classification.
The trade exam contains 60 scored multiple-choice questions with a 180-minute time limit. PSI may insert 5-10 additional unscored pretest questions, and the time spent answering those does not count against your 180 minutes. To pass, you need 44 correct answers, which works out to 73.3%. This is separate from the required Business Management and Law for Residential Builders exam, which has its own 50-question, 120-minute format and a 68% passing requirement - that exam is not covered in this domain breakdown.
Every question on the trade exam maps to one of nine content domains, and LLR/PSI publish exact allocations for each:
| Domain | Topic | Questions |
|---|---|---|
| 1 | General Electrical Knowledge | 13 |
| 2 | Services, Feeders, and Branch Circuits | 15 |
| 3 | Overcurrent Protection | 5 |
| 4 | Grounding and Bonding | 6 |
| 5 | Conductors and Cables | 5 |
| 6 | Raceways and Boxes | 4 |
| 7 | Lighting | 4 |
| 8 | Specialty (pool/spa, garages, generators, wheelchair lifts) | 4 |
| 9 | Safety | 4 |
Together, Domains 1 and 2 account for 28 of the 60 scored questions - nearly half the exam. If you only had time to master two domains, these are the two. For a broader look at how this weighting affects overall exam difficulty, see How Hard Is the SC-RSC-EL Exam? Complete Difficulty Guide 2026.
Domain 1: General Electrical Knowledge (13 Questions)
What This Domain Covers
General Electrical Knowledge is the second-largest domain on the exam and functions as the foundation for everything else tested. It covers electrical theory, terminology, code organization, and the basic principles that show up embedded in questions from other domains too.
- Ohm's Law and basic circuit calculations (voltage, current, resistance, power)
- NEC article numbering and how to navigate the 2017 NEC or NEC Handbook quickly
- Definitions used throughout the code (dwelling unit, readily accessible, continuous load, etc.)
- Single-phase and three-phase fundamentals as applied to residential work
- Basic load calculations for dwelling units
Because this domain is heavily definition- and calculation-based, candidates who struggle here often lose points not from lack of field experience, but from not knowing where to find terms fast in an open-book setting. Practicing with a tabbed code book before exam day matters more here than in almost any other domain.
Domain 2: Services, Feeders, and Branch Circuits (15 Questions)
The Largest Domain on the Exam
At 15 questions, Services, Feeders, and Branch Circuits is the single most heavily weighted domain. It deals with how power gets from the utility connection into a dwelling and out to individual circuits.
- Service entrance sizing and clearance requirements
- Feeder and branch circuit conductor sizing based on load
- Voltage drop considerations on longer runs
- Multiwire branch circuit rules and disconnect requirements
- Panel labeling and circuit identification requirements
Given that this domain alone represents a quarter of the entire scored exam, it deserves proportionally more practice time than any other content area. A single missed concept here - say, service clearance distances or feeder sizing tables - can cost multiple points across several similar questions. This is one of the domains most worth drilling with a SC-RSC-EL Cheat Sheet 2026: One-Page Review of Must-Know Facts style quick-reference alongside your full code book.
Key Takeaway
Domains 1 and 2 combine for 28 of 60 questions. Spend proportionally more study hours here than on any single 4- or 5-question domain, even though the smaller domains feel easier to "finish" quickly.
Domain 3: Overcurrent Protection (5 Questions)
Breakers, Fuses, and Protection Coordination
Overcurrent Protection focuses on how circuits are protected against excessive current, a topic tested moderately at 5 questions but one that connects directly back into Domain 2 material.
- Breaker and fuse sizing rules relative to conductor ampacity
- Standard overcurrent device ratings and where non-standard sizing is permitted
- Tap rules and their exceptions in residential applications
- Series-rated systems as they apply to dwelling panels
Because overcurrent protection questions often reference the same load calculations used in Domain 2, studying these two domains back-to-back can reinforce both.
Domain 4: Grounding and Bonding (6 Questions)
One of the Most Code-Reference-Heavy Domains
Grounding and Bonding is worth 6 questions and is notorious among residential electricians for being confusing in the field and on exams alike, largely because the terminology (grounding electrode, bonding jumper, equipment grounding conductor) is precise and easily misapplied.
- Grounding electrode system requirements for dwelling units
- Sizing grounding electrode conductors and bonding jumpers
- Differences between grounding and bonding functions
- Bonding requirements for metal water piping and structural steel
This is a domain where highlighting exact code table references in your NEC before test day pays off directly, since the calculations are lookup-based rather than memorization-based.
Domain 5: Conductors and Cables (5 Questions)
Ampacity, Insulation, and Cable Types
Conductors and Cables covers 5 questions dealing with the physical wiring itself - the conductor types, insulation ratings, and installation methods used throughout a residential system.
- Conductor ampacity tables and correction/adjustment factors
- NM, UF, and other cable types permitted in residential construction
- Conductor identification (grounded, grounding, ungrounded) by color and marking
- Splicing and termination requirements
Ampacity table lookups are a common source of missed points here, so practicing table navigation under time pressure is worthwhile.
Domain 6: Raceways and Boxes (4 Questions)
Conduit Fill, Box Sizing, and Support
Raceways and Boxes accounts for 4 questions covering the mechanical infrastructure that houses and protects conductors.
- Conduit and raceway fill calculations
- Box sizing rules based on conductor count and device fill
- Support spacing requirements for various raceway types
- Permitted uses for EMT, PVC, and flexible conduit in residential settings
Because this domain is only 4 questions, treat it as a quick-review area once the larger domains are solid, rather than a primary focus.
Domain 7: Lighting (4 Questions)
Fixture Placement and Control Requirements
Lighting is a 4-question domain focused on residential lighting circuits, switching, and fixture installation rules specific to dwellings.
- Required lighting outlets in habitable rooms, hallways, and stairways
- Switch location and control requirements
- Clearance requirements around lighting fixtures in closets
- Recessed and enclosed fixture installation rules
Domain 8: Specialty Systems (4 Questions)
Pools, Spas, Garages, Generators, and Wheelchair Lifts
Domain 8 is one of the more varied content areas, bundling several specialized residential applications into 4 questions. It is easy to underestimate because it spans multiple NEC articles rather than a single topic.
- Bonding and GFCI requirements around pools, spas, and hot tubs
- Garage and outbuilding branch circuit and receptacle requirements
- Standby and portable generator interconnection and transfer switch basics
- Wheelchair lift electrical supply and disconnect requirements
Because each of these sub-topics could appear in just one question, prioritize recognizing the correct NEC article for each application rather than trying to memorize every detail.
Domain 9: Safety (4 Questions)
Jobsite Safety and OSHA Fundamentals
Safety closes out the domain list at 4 questions, drawing from OSHA 29 CFR Part 1926 as it applies to residential electrical work.
- Lockout/tagout basics for electrical work
- Personal protective equipment requirements around live circuits
- Ladder and fall protection basics relevant to residential jobsites
- General jobsite hazard recognition
Scheduling the Nine Domains by Weight
Rather than studying all nine domains equally, allocate time proportional to question count. A simple, SC-RSC-EL-specific pacing plan looks like this:
Domains 1 and 2 (28 of 60 questions)
- Work through General Electrical Knowledge fundamentals and code navigation
- Drill Services, Feeders, and Branch Circuits sizing and clearance rules
- Tab your 2017 NEC for fast lookup on both domains
Domains 3 and 4 (11 of 60 questions)
- Overcurrent Protection sizing and tap rules
- Grounding and Bonding electrode systems and conductor sizing
Domains 5 and 6 (9 of 60 questions)
- Conductor ampacity tables and cable types
- Raceway fill and box sizing calculations
Domains 7, 8, 9 and full review (12 of 60 questions)
- Lighting placement and control rules
- Specialty applications: pools, garages, generators, lifts
- OSHA safety basics and a full timed practice run
This kind of weighted scheduling is one of the few generic study techniques worth borrowing directly, because it maps to the actual published question allocations rather than a generic template. It's also worth remembering that domain mastery is only part of the eligibility picture. Before you can even schedule with PSI, the Commission must approve your application, which includes at least one year of relevant supervised experience, a signed affidavit, supporting work-history documents, a credit report, and lawful-presence verification.
